Base Materials Ltd are a chemical engineering business across 2 locations (Whetstone & Frankley) with its core activities being the manufacture of styling, modelling and tooling materials for the production of high-quality precision moulds, master models, jigs & fixtures, across a diverse range of applications and industries including automotive, aerospace, motor sport, marine and varied industrial application.
The Facilities Project Manager will be responsible for planning, coordinating, and delivering the successful set-up of up to five new operational units, ensuring all facilities are fit for purpose, compliant, operationally ready and delivered to agreed timescales and budgets. In addition, you will be responsible for managing the reorganisation that is required in the existing 5 units. This role ensures compliance with health and safety regulations, optimises space utilisation, and supports operational efficiency across the organisation.
The role will manage the end-to-end delivery of site mobilisation projects, including equipment relocation, new equipment installation, contractor management, commissioning and handover to operational teams. You will work very closely with the Heads of Operations, IT and Procurement.

- Lead and manage facilities projects from initiation to completion, including relocations, infrastructure upgrades, office refurbishments and taking on new units and making them fit for purpose.
- Manage multiple site set-up projects simultaneously.
- Develop detailed project plans, risk registers, timelines, and budgets, ensuring alignment with organisational objectives.
- Act as the single point of coordination between internal teams, contractors and suppliers.
- Liaise with internal teams to ensure the smooth transition of manufacturing facilities, working closely with Heads of Operations for each site.
- Liaise with contractors and suppliers to ensure smooth project execution.
- Communicate project progress, risks, and issues to senior management and stakeholders.
- Ensure all projects comply with health, safety, and environmental regulations.
- Conduct risk assessments and implement mitigation strategies.
- Ensure that all building works are compliant with the relevant regulations and standards.
- Ensure all alterations and planned operations comply with the relevant leases and terms therein.
- Monitor project costs and manage resources effectively to deliver within budget.
- Prepare reports and documentation for financial tracking and audits.
- Identify opportunities to improve facilities processes and implement best practices.
- Identify opportunities to improve facilities running costs.
To be successful you will come to us with experience in Project Management, Facilities Management and a demonstrable track record of similar project delivery backed up by a Project Management accreditation such as Prince2. Strong knowledge of building regulations and health & safety standards is a must as is experience in commercial lease negotiations. You will possess excellent organizational and time management skills, the ability to manage multiple projects simultaneously, coupled with strong communication and stakeholder management skills. A qualification in Facilities Management, Construction, Engineering or a related field would be an advantage, as would NEBOSH or IOSH.
